EBI was retained by a regional lender to conduct an ASHRAE Level II Energy Audit for a 226-unit apartment complex, comprised of nineteen buildings consisting of 4 three-story apartment buildings, 13 two-story apartment buildings, as well as a clubhouse and storage building, totaling 242,904 square feet of rentable space in Texas.
New England Biolabs (NEB) retained EBI Consulting to perform services to achieve carbon neutral operations for a 220,000 square foot laboratory building, and various buildings located on the campus. The first phase of the project consisted of understanding the current carbon footprint created by NEB by performing Energy Audits, Energy Models, and Carbon Footprint Calculations. These services helped identify the current carbon footprint of the campus, and to further understand all opportunities to achieve energy efficiency.
EBI Consulting was engaged by the Massachusetts Department of Housing and Community Development (DHCD) to complete approximately 234 Facility Condition Assessments, 233 Sustainability Assessments and 69 Accessibility Assessments for state-assisted housing developments.

Energy benchmarking, the process of assessing where your building’s energy efficiency falls in line with other buildings of similar size and purpose, gives property owners the ability to make improvements where necessary, find ways to reduce waste and costs, and improve overall property value.
It’s all too common to spend the first year occupying a building troubleshooting the various issues that arise, wasting time, energy, and money. Commissioning (Cx) can ensure a well-delivered building with lower operational and maintenance costs from day one.
